Output 64bbb281429fa98a30afae41b5d2d5bcb08f5a15cb9d8d22a822f5f32de3375e:0

value
6973147564900
script pubkey
OP_0 OP_PUSHBYTES_20 221c84c574159fa80c2391536b909d1d92edefc9
address
tb1qygwgf3t5zk06srprj9fkhyyarkfwmm7fh0p202
transaction
64bbb281429fa98a30afae41b5d2d5bcb08f5a15cb9d8d22a822f5f32de3375e
confirmations
179620
spent
true